Python是一种高级编程语言,因其灵活性和易学性而广受欢迎。然而在Python中,类的设计不规范常常成为一个难题,导致程序运行效率低下,代码混乱等问题。本文将介绍如何解决Python的代码中的类的设计不规范错误,帮助程序员更有效地编写Python代码。
一、了解类的基础概念
在Python中,类是一个抽象的概念,是一种将数据和函数组织在一起的方式。类定义了数据和函数的集合,封装了代码并提供了一个可重用的模板。类中的变量称为属性,函数称为方法。类还可以用于继承,将一个类的属性和方法传递给另一个类或扩展一个类。了解类的基础概念是Python编程的前提。
二、常见的类设计错误
1.类的命名不规范
类的命名应该简洁明了,有意义。应该使用大写字母来表示类名,并避免使用下划线或其他特殊字符。好的类名可以提高代码的可读性和易用性。
2.过多地使用全局变量
全局变量是可以从任何地方获取的变量,但是过多地使用全局变量会导致代码难以维护和调试。应该尽量减少全局变量的使用,使用类来组织相关的数据和方法。
3.类的单一职责原则
每个类应该有一个清晰的职责,即做好一个方面的工作,而不是多方面的工作。如果一个类太复杂,应该考虑分解它。这将使代码更易于理解和维护。
4.没有使用继承
继承是一种强大的工具,可以减少重复代码并提高代码的复用性。继承可以将一个类的属性和方法传递给另一个类,简化代码并提高代码的可读性。
5.方法过于复杂
类中的方法应该简洁明了,有序、可读性高。过于复杂的方法只会造成代码难以维护和扩展,降低程序运行效率。
三、如何设计规范的类
1.命名规范与规范变量使用
正确的命名规范可以立即增加代码的可读性。而规范的变量使用也可以更好地减少程序中的错误。
2.遵循单一职责原则
每个类应该有一个明确的职责,可使代码更容易理解和维护。将每个职责分配给独立的类。
3.使用继承来减少重复的代码
正确使用继承是减少重复代码和更好长期维护的重要工具。为具有相似属性和方法的类定义一个基类,然后将其他类定义为其子类。这种方法可以彻底改变代码中的布局,并简化代码中的代码逻辑。
4.保持函数简洁明了
保持代码的简明、有序和易于理解是编写高效的程序的关键。确保你编写的函数短小精悍并易于理解。维护代码的结构并使用注释帮助你防止代码变得不可读。
四、总结
通过本文所介绍的方法,程序员可以更好地避免Python代码中的类的设计不规范错误。规范的类设计可以提高代码的可读性和效率,减少重复代码,并帮助程序员更好地理解和维护复杂的代码。正确地编写类让我们更有效地编写Python代码和持续开发革新。
以上是如何解决Python的代码中的类的设计不规范错误?的详细内容。更多信息请关注PHP中文网其他相关文章!